Ill Will consistently delivered intricate lyricism and impactful punchlines throughout the battle, particularly with his 'manslaughter' and 'EKG/CT' schemes, which resonated deeply with the crowd and online viewers. While KD brought significant pressure and landed notable bars like the 'Paul Walker' line and a sharp 'Sweetie Pies' rebuttal, Ill Will's overall consistency, creative angles, and potent delivery across multiple rounds ultimately swayed the majority of fan sentiment toward a clear victory.

The STL Street Report stage lit up as KD and Ill Will stepped into the arena, serving up a clash that had the whole culture talking. Ill Will, a consistent purveyor of pure art, came through with that lyrical precision that fans have come to expect. His intricate schemes and heavy-hitting punchlines were on full display, making it clear why he's considered one of the most creative in the game.

KD, fresh out the lab, showed significant improvement and brought that raw pressure. His delivery was potent, landing some serious blows and proving he's not one to be slept on. He kept the crowd on their toes, especially when he fired back with those cold-blooded rebuttals that showed his growth and ability to connect.

But in the end, Ill Will's calculated lyricism and ability to consistently craft jaw-dropping moments proved to be the difference-maker. His ability to weave complex bars into a coherent, damaging narrative was a masterclass in battle rap. While KD held his own, Ill Will left little doubt about who owned the night, delivering a performance that cemented his status.

This battle was a testament to both emcees' skill, with each showing their respective strengths and leaving the fans with plenty to rewind. The energy was palpable, and both delivered on the big stage, making for a memorable showdown in the league.

Criticisms
  • There was a perceived crowd bias towards KD, with some feeling Ill Will didn't receive enough recognition for his performance.
  • Concerns were raised about the host's interference on stage, including questioning bars and physical interaction.
  • Some found specific bars from KD to miss or commented on his vocal tone being reminiscent of Cee Lo Green.
  • An accusation of Ill Will biting a 'Palmaranium dog' bar from Havoc surfaced in the comments.
  • Criticism regarding 'unnecessary shirt grabs' and other physical interactions during the battle.
